Actions of man who killed 4 members of Muslim family in London, Ont. constitute terrorism, judge rules

During a sentencing hearing on Thursday morning, a judge ruled Nathaniel Veltman’s actions on June 6, 2021 constitute terrorism.

Veltman, 23, was found guilty in November of four counts of first-degree murder and one count of attempted murder for hitting the Afzaal family with his truck while they were out for a walk on June 6, 2021.
